Our bug, tar, and sap removal in Greenville, SC clears away contaminants that normal washing can’t touch. Standard service focuses on front-end bug splatter, road tar, and tree sap with targeted cleaners that break them down without harming clear coat. Premium goes further with clay bar treatment, deeper sap removal, and protective finishing to keep paint slick and resistant.

This service is essential for Upstate drivers who face bug splatter on I-85 commutes, tar from construction zones, and sap from shaded parking under pines and oaks. Left untreated, these contaminants etch into paint and glass, causing permanent damage.

Frequently Asked Bug & Sap Removal Questions

What's important about bug, tar, and sap removal?

These contaminants can harden, stain, or etch into paint if left untreated, possibly causing permanent damage.

Can regular washing or car washes remove bugs or sap?

Light residue may wash off, but baked-on or sticky contaminants require professional removal. The humidity and heat in Greenville especially hardens the bugs, tar, and sap.

Is this service safe for my paint?

Yes. We use paint-safe solvents and careful techniques to avoid scratches or damage.

How long does bug and sap removal take?

Usually 30–90 minutes depending on severity and vehicle size.

Why is this a common need for Greenville cars?

I-85 drives mean frequent bug buildup, and local pine trees often drip sap onto parked vehicles.

Does this service also treat glass and trim?

Yes. We treat bugs, tar, and sap on paint, glass, bumpers, and trim.

Will this treat FUTURE bug stains?

While it removes current buildup, pairing it with waxing or ceramic coating helps protect against future damage.

Do you recommend this service before paint correction?

Yes, it's an absolute must, and it's included with our paint correction service. Removing contaminants ensures a clean surface for polishing or correction work.

Can tar damage my car if left too long?

Yes. Road tar can harden and bond to clear coat, making removal more difficult over time.
